NCIS airs its 300th episode tonight

It’s the No. 1 TV drama series in the United States and around the world, and has launched two successful spinoffs set in Los Angeles and New Orleans. Now, CBS’ NCIS airs its milestone 300th episode tonight at 8pm ET. In the episode titled “Scope,” the NCIS team re-examines an ambush on a group of special ops snipers in Iraq after an American couple is attacked in the same area six months later. 2016 NIT Tournament TV schedule on ESPN networks

The 2016 NIT Tournament TV schedule on ESPN networks begins March 15-16 across ESPN, ESPN2, ESPNU, ESPN3 and WatchESPN. Top seeds in the 32-team NIT field are Colorado State, Old Dominion, Richmond and Temple. New to On Demand: Concussion

Concussion focuses on the startling discovery made by Dr. Bennet Omalu (Will Smith) while working as a pathologist in Pittsburgh. Omalu was on duty in September 2002 when the body of legendary Pittsburgh Steelers center Mike Webster (David Morse) was to be autopsied. Taking the care and methodical approach he used with all of his cases, Omalu discovered frightening facts that puzzled him.
